Matthew H 05-27-2013 12:12 AM

FYI, JJ

Regarding studio cabinets, the photo should be mounted, not printed on. If its the latter, it's fake.

autograf 06-03-2013 09:09 AM

Have bought a lot of stuff from the seller in the past--nonsports tobacco cabinets that ARE real and I think he should know the difference. Just my opinion. All the cabinets he has SHOULD have albumen photos attached to mounts. Not sure I buy the 'pixel arrangement' argument. I'd love to see a 600DPI picture of one of them. If I were a betting man, I'd say they are printed on a laser or some type of recent printer and adhered to some form of cardboard.
